Engineered for Superior Consistency

A critical factor in shotgun ammunition performance is pattern density and consistency. Federal's commitment to excellence is evident in the Power-Shok's advanced design, which directly addresses common challenges faced by shooters.

  • Triple Plus Wad System: This innovative wad design is at the heart of the Power-Shok's accuracy. Unlike standard wads, the Triple Plus system is engineered to provide superior shot alignment as the pellets travel down the barrel and exit the muzzle. This precise alignment minimizes pellet deformation and dispersion, resulting in tighter, more uniform shot patterns downrange. For hunters, this means more pellets on target, increasing the likelihood of clean, ethical takedowns. For defense, it ensures maximum energy transfer within a confined spread, enhancing effectiveness.
  • Granulated Plastic Buffer: To further maintain the integrity of each pellet, Federal incorporates a granulated plastic buffer around the lead shot. This buffering material acts as a cushion, preventing the individual lead pellets from deforming due to the immense forces of ignition and acceleration inside the shotgun shell. By preserving the spherical shape of the pellets, the buffer significantly contributes to consistent flight paths and tighter groups, ensuring that the 18 pellets of #2 buckshot reach their target with maximum energy and spread reliability.

Understanding #2 Buckshot and Its Applications

The #2 buckshot size is a versatile choice, striking an optimal balance between pellet count and individual pellet energy. With 18 pellets weighing 1 1/4 ounces, this load delivers a substantial payload downrange.

  • Hunting Medium Game: For hunters, #2 buckshot is highly regarded for taking down medium-sized game animals. What kind of game is #2 buckshot suitable for? It’s an excellent choice for species like whitetail deer (especially at closer ranges in dense cover), wild hogs, and coyotes. The energy of each pellet is sufficient to ensure deep penetration and effective energy transfer, making it a reliable option for these animals. The 3-inch shell length maximizes powder capacity, contributing to the impressive muzzle velocity of 1100 feet per second (fps). This velocity ensures flat trajectories and robust kinetic energy delivery upon impact, critical for humane and efficient hunting.

Optimizing Your Shotgun's Performance with Power-Shok

To get the most out of your Federal Power-Shok Magnum ammunition, consider these practical tips:

  1. Pattern Your Shotgun: Every shotgun-choke-ammunition combination patterns differently. Take the time to shoot your Federal Power-Shok Magnum at various distances (e.g., 15, 25, 35 yards for hunting; 7, 10, 15 yards for defense) to understand your specific shotgun's spread. This knowledge is invaluable for accurate shot placement.
  2. Choke Selection: The choke installed in your shotgun significantly impacts pattern density. For buckshot, often a modified or improved cylinder choke provides the best balance of spread for close to medium ranges, offering effective pattern density without being too tight or too wide. Experimentation with different chokes will reveal the optimal setup for the Federal Power-Shok.
  3. Practice and Familiarity: Consistent practice with your chosen ammunition builds confidence and proficiency. Understanding the recoil impulse of the 3-inch 20-gauge magnum load and how your shotgun handles it is crucial for accurate follow-up shots, whether in a hunting blind or a critical defense scenario.
